
Roberta Martins
Roberta Martins is the secretary of the culture committees in Brazil, which were recently scrutinized for potential political misuse of public funds. Her role involves overseeing cultural initiatives within the Ministry of Culture, and she has been at the center of discussions regarding the legitimacy and ethical use of resources allocated to cultural projects.
